BRIEFED BY DUCE
$ NEW ITALIAN AMBASSADOR TO BRITAIN. VIEWS ON PEACE MOVE. By Telegraph—Press Association— Copyright (Received This Day, 10.50 a.m.) ROME, October 12. Signor Bastianini, the new Italian Ambassador to Britain, left for London. He saw Signor Mussolini before his departure, the Duce giving him an aide memoire setting out Italian views in respect to peace proposals and an international conference.
